WebThe aviary that we had built for us was 7 feet long, 2 ½ feet deep, and 6 feet tall and cost about $4,000.00 (including birds). Quite a lot of money, but it looked nice in our living room and our birds lived there comfortably for two years. And the daily exercise will promote reproductive health and … WebFor most finches, two perches should be provided, running from the back of the cage to the front, placed a few inches apart. The width of the perch should be appropriate to the species. The most challenging part of the design is more often than not the door. A ready made door is a handy short-cut, and a sliding structure may save on space. Some sort of porch area, to accommodate an inner and outer door, will prevent any birds from escaping. ... If you plan on keeping your birds ...
